要約(日本語): Renewable Energy Resources (RES) are well known as unpredictable sources and create a lot of problems in distribution system. One of the major problems is reverse power flow cause by imbalance power between RES and load demand especially during light load condition, thus, increase voltage at point of common coupling (PCC). This paper presents a local voltage control by using real and reactive power control strategy in photovoltaic (PV) system. In addition, this paper also proposes a coordinated control between variable inductor and reactive power controller to increase the capability of reactive power control for case low X/R ratio.
